#e17762 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e17762 is composed of 88.2% red, 46.7%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.1% magenta, 56.4%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 9.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 63.3%. #e17762 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eec4 with #c30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#e17762
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080201 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e17762
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a79e9c is the less saturated color, while #fe6445 is the most saturated one.
